Trivia
J.K. Rowling, author of the Harry Potter books, may have taken the name Hogwarts from the Molesworth books. The name features in one of Molesworth's imitation Latin plays, while Hoggwart is also the name of the headmaster of Porridge Court, a rival school of St Custard's.
